Year: 2003
Runtime: 89 min
Language: English
Director: Thomas McCarthy
After inheriting a quiet New Jersey railroad depot, train enthusiast Finbar McBride’s solitary life is unexpectedly disrupted. He forms an unlikely friendship with a local hot dog vendor, Joe, and Olivia, Joe's troubled wife. Through a series of quirky interactions and personal challenges, Finbar also connects with the wise librarian Emily. He gradually learns more about himself and the complexities of human connection within this small town.

Finbar McBride, portrayed by Peter Dinklage, is a devoted train enthusiast who unexpectedly inherits a deserted train station nestled in the heart of New Jersey. Longing for a life of solitude, Fin decides to make this forsaken station his sanctuary, seeking refuge from a world that has often scrutinized him due to his height of just 4 feet 5 inches. However, his desire for isolation is soon interrupted when he encounters various locals.
Among them is Joe, played by Bobby Cannavale, who operates a charming little van parked outside the station, peddling coffee, cokes, ice cream, and hot dogs. Despite his effort to maintain a low profile, Fin finds himself engaging in brief exchanges with Joe while attempting to enjoy a quiet cup of coffee.
On his very first day, Fin has a comical yet nerve-wracking brush with a local artist named Olivia, portrayed by Patricia Clarkson, who nearly collides with him not once, but twice in her SUV. With such disturbances, it’s clear why Fin yearns for a peaceful existence. In town, his efforts to keep a low profile take a turn when the storekeeper snaps a photo of him, reminding him that life will always intrude.
As time passes, the vendor Joe and the artist Olivia gradually cultivate a curious friendship with Fin, leading him into unexpected social interactions. Though Fin originally aspired to carve out a life of independence, he begins to form bonds and connect with the townspeople, discovering the warmth of companionship amidst his quest for solitude.
